Proceeding contribution from Lord Spellar (Labour) in the House of Commons on Tuesday, 13 May 2008. It occurred during Debate on Immigration.
Immigration
Does the hon. Gentleman think that there should be any differentiation between those who have completely abided by the rules and done everything properly and those who have not? Does he think that there should be no differentiation whatever?
